I LOVE this tread! Hi all I was sleeved on 11/15/11 I will be 1 wk out tomorrow. The gas is gone. I was almost banded on 11/10/11 but God stepped in just in time. On my 9th day of pre-op I received a call from the doctor's office stating my insurance will not cover the hospital because it was not a center of excellence. I was scrambling at the last minute because I was previously told it was approved. Anyway after finding another surgeon and going to his seminar, I saw he did all 3 surgeries as my lapband doc only did lapbands and I had no other option. The new surgeon had options and when I saw the sleeve it was a no brainer. I called my insurance company and they approved me for the sleeve within 5 minutes(I was already approved for the lap band). So I realized that God's will is what's best for me. Had my lapband doctor's insurance verification rep not slipped up with the insurance, I would have been banded and not known about the sleeve.
